The questions:

What is in the Wonderbar and what does each component do?

a) Patented Base: provides a mildly acidic, pH-balanced cleansing environment

b) Moor: provides gentle, natural detoxification

c) Exclusive Microalgae Extract: heals, nourishes, protects and moisturizes while promoting cell turnover

d) Olive and Chamomile Oils: protect and hydrate

WHICH MOISTURIZER AND SUNSCREEN SHOULD I USE?

a) A good rule of thumb in choosing a moisturizer (or sunblock) is to stick with one that has a sole purpose: in the case of a moisturizer, to provide a barrier that locks in moisture, and in the case of a sunblock, to protect.  Plain and simple.  Try to avoid moisturizers with added perfumes and chemicals, SPFs, retinoids, AHAs, Salicylic Acids, etc.  For sun protection, choose a physical sunblock with the active ingredients Titanium Dioxide and Zinc Oxide.  This will sit on top of your skin and provide a shield from the sun, as opposed to penetrating your pores.

PLEASE READ: VERY IMPORTANT TO YOUR SUCCESS WITH THE WONDERBAR!

The Wonderbar is an amazing thing and simple to use, but you must use it properly or you will never realize the many benefits!  It acts as a toner, cleanser, exfoliate and ultimately, a moisturizer- all of your skincare products in one!  It is suitable for all skin-types and is incredible on acne, rosacea, eczema, psoriasis, large pores, hyper-pigmentation and more. Made of four different organic algae and Heilmoor clay, the Wonderbar detoxifies and literally “heals” the skin several layers down.   This process may initially result in dryness and a mild to moderate break-out.  It is referred to as the “Healing Crisis” and is an important step to bringing youthfulness back to your skin. We recommend that you continue using the bar through this phase….you will be very glad you did.  Some people never experience the “healing crisis” at all…as it is dependent upon the level of toxins in your skin and the healing that needs to occur.  Dryness and breakouts indicate the Wonderbar is doing what your skin needs.  Everyone’s skin is different, so every experience is a little different too.

 To use, simply get the bar wet and lather in your hands, apply to face and neck and let dry for 3-5 minutes…morning and night, then rinse off.  This must not be done in the shower, as your skin will not dry and the bar won’t be able to permeate the skin.  Please be aware that some moisturizers with retinol, alpha hydroxy, etc. may be counteractive with the bar… a pure hydrating moisturizer, something plain, works best.  Also, we do not recommend using a lot of foundation.  It actually is better to use it as little as possible or not at all.  It is counterproductive to the healing/cleaning process.  Once your skin has adjusted, you should experiment with what works best for you.

The healing takes place in the weeks and months ahead.  The PH level of the Wonderbar is around 5.65- exactly the balance our skin needs. This is why, eventually, dry skin becomes less dry and oily skin becomes less oily.  It is also the reason that the Wonderbar cannot be categorized as“soap”. A skin-refining slab that’s truly wunderbar

Posted Tuesday, December 29, 2009 by Marci Robin Zitner, NewBeauty Senior Online Editor

Every now and then, a new product shows up on my desk, and I can instantly detect its cult-following potential. It had been a while since those alarms went off, but then, the adorable and very aptly named wonderbar arrived.

I have a weird obsession with bars of soap, and before doing my research, I gladly assumed that the wonderbar was just another block o’ cleanser. In my defense, its charmingly unassuming presentation makes that an easy misinterpretation. But even though it lathers and cleanses, the wonderbar is way more than soap. In fact, it’s not soap at all.

There are two key ingredients in the wonderbar: chlorey’nahre and moor. The former is a special algae derivative, and the latter is an expensive Austrian mud (clay) that encompasses the essences of more than 700 herbs. Together, this blend is said to improve skin in almost every conceivable way: firming, minimizing pores, moisturizing, brightening, balancing, softening, fighting free radicals, controlling acne, lightening discoloration, reducing rosacea redness—you name it.
